  • Patent number: 9994397
    Abstract: A device and a method for portioning a flow of individual products having an input-side conveying device continuously supplying individual products and at least two output-side conveying devices for continuously discharging the products. The output-side conveying devices are arranged vertically above one another. The input-side conveying device continuously transfers the products to a first output-side conveying device. The input-side and/or the output-side conveying devices are able to be pivoted in their position to transfer the products to one of the at least two output-side conveying devices, continuously or in batches. The input and output-side conveying devices may be circulating conveyor belts, in the form of front and/or rear ends, which are movable in the direction of conveyance and cooperate so that during the phase of adjusting the position of the input and/or the output-side conveying devices, the products on the input-side may be supplied continuously at uniform spacings from one another.
